      Nashville SC's recent form has been quite stable. With an overall win - rate of 50% and only a 30% loss rate, they've shown strong competitiveness. They score an average of 2 goals per game, concede 1.1 goals, and have a goal difference of 9. This indicates a well - balanced performance in both attack and defense. On the other hand, Chicago Fire has a 40% win - rate and a high draw rate of 40%, which means their matches often end up in a stalemate, and they lack the finishing ability. They score 1.9 goals per game on average, concede 1.6 goals, and have a meager goal difference of 3. Their attacking efficiency is slightly inferior. The difference in home - away performance is particularly striking. Nashville SC has an 80% win - rate at home and remains undefeated. They average 5.8 corner kicks per home game, showing excellent control of the game. Also, they receive an average of 2 yellow cards, indicating good discipline.       Nashville SC currently leads the Eastern Conference with a significant points advantage. Despite their strong position, they've failed to win their last two games and are eager to get back on the winning track. Their home form is impressive, giving them an edge in this encounter. On the other hand, Chicago Fire is in the fifth place. They've been struggling, with five consecutive draws or losses. This poor run has increased their motivation to grab points, but their current form is a major concern. Tactically, the two teams contrast sharply. Nashville SC is good at ball - control and scoring from set - pieces and free - kicks. However, they struggle to defend against players with excellent individual skills. Chicago Fire, in contrast, relies on individual players to create opportunities and often takes long shots.
